The Finished Article is a guided tour through over a century of Indian cases on designs law. This collection of six essays covers prior publication, novelty and originality, cancellation actions, and the infringement inquiry under Indian designs law. Breaking from academic convention, it addresses designs law by subject rather than section by section, with a keen eye throughout on the interface between designs and other disciplines of intellectual property. On each subject, this text navigates through Indian designs case law, past and present. It narrates not just what the law is but also how and why the law came to be the way it is. Covering over 500 cases since 1917, The Finished Article offers a first-of-its-kind treatment of some of the most complex and fascinating cases in all of Indian intellectual property law.
